    Hey guys im trying to see if any one else would be wanting a dewalt 20v 1/2 impact.

    • They are a 1/2 inch drive
    • The impact has up to 1200 ft/lbs to remove bolts and up to 700 ft/lbs to install. So you dont have to sit there waiting for the lug nut to stop spinning when installing......
    • The drill has 3 speed settinngs to help with the slower people so as to not over tighten things down. The drill also comes with a light on the handle so you can see what you are doing.

    FYI - For future reference, when it comes to premium brand power tools (Bosch, DeWalt, Milwaukee, Makita, etc) margins are extremely narrow, like in the 5 to 8% range. I seriously doubt you'll ever be able to pull off a decent GB with any of those brands. I managed a lumberyard briefly a few years back and bought tools through a massive co-op. The only time the manufacturers ever would discount further is when a retailer switched primary brand, then you'd see a 15-18% margin only on the initial stocking buy. The real power tool money is in accessories (blades, bits, etc) where the margin is often in the 50-60% range. Selling this stuff means you really have to whore yourself on tools to make a killing on everything else.
